Histoculture drug response assay guided adjuvant chemotherapy in patients with ERCC1-positive non-small cell lung cancer

Abstract

Objective: A previous large randomized control study(IALT)revealed that cisplatin(CDDP)-based adjuvant chemotherapy was not effective for patients with ERCC1-positive non-small cell lung cancer(NSCLC). We evaluated the chemosensitivity of surgically resected specimens of NSCLC using in vitro chemosensitivity test and searched for promising adjuvant chemotherapy protocols in the ERCC1-positive subgroup of NSCLC.

Methods: Chemosensitivities of 10 anticancer agents including cisplatin were evaluated by histoculture drug response assay(HDRA) using 28 surgically resected NSCLC specimens. ERCC 1 status was evaluated by immunohistochemistry.

Results: ERCC1 was positive in 22 and negative in 6 specimens. All ERCC1-negative specimens were sensitive for CDDP in HDRA, and all CDDP-resistant specimens in HDRA showed positive ERCC1 staining. ERCC1 status was significantly correlated with CDDP sensitivity(p=0.01). HDRA showed average 3(0-6)sensitive anticancer agents except for CDDP even in ERCC1-positive specimens.

Conclusions: HDRA may provide effective non-platinum adjuvant chemotherapy protocols for patients with ERCC1-positive, i.e. CDDP resistant, NSCLC.
